This clip shot by a commuter on a subway in Budapest, Hungary shows a phone thief in action. The man waits for the train to stop so he can grab a cell phone right out of a woman's hands and bolt.

A bystander started filming the man before the act, as he believed he was acting in a suspicious manner and wanted to chronicle what he was about to do.

As it turned out, the passenger was right to catch him on camera. According to Gizmodo, as the clip became popular in Hungary, the thief was recognized and caught.

The incident happened on Friday, October 26, and the man was arrested by Saturday. It appears his own girlfriend turned him in after she saw the footage. He was identified as B. Tibor, from Budapest, and is now being investigated for a series of related thefts.
